the front axle is from a 73 broncho i ground the wedges where the radis arms went off and welded on spring pads the front springs are from all pro off road i have a limeted slip 4 the front spool and 9 inch in the rear and 4.88s the truck is a 3.0 with a five speed i have a set of 36 inch swampers for it but i built the truck for 38's . the truck will be for sale when i am finished. if anyone is lookin?
